We're staying at SOG, and their food offerings aren't the greatest. I was hoping to convince the gang to head over to the Poly to grab breakfast at Captain Cook's most mornings before hoping the monorail. However, the reviews seem to indicate that for *the* Tonga Toast experience, ya gotta go to Kona. So it'd be cool to pick a morning and show up for a quick TS breakfast there. Bad idea?

Thanks for any input!
 
Depends on the time of year. We were there during an off-season and had no problem walking up. I wouldn't count on it though during a peak season.
 
Last February (mid month) I walked in for breakfast at around 7:45 or so (I'm really guessing at the time, though). The place was three quarters empty. Meanwhile, the Ohana's line next door was madness.
